Handover note — to the incoming Director, cc branch managers, Tollevane Exports. Quick rundown on the currency-hedging call: we locked forward contracts covering about 70% of next year's Veldmark-region receivables, after the swings last spring burned us. Treasury reviews the hedge ratio monthly — don't let that lapse. Branches should keep quoting in local currency as usual; the hedge sits centrally. Questions go to the treasury desk. The confidential bit on where this fits our plans follows below.

confidential, kahop-yahap: Project Weniel slips by six weeks because of the staffing delay.

Ticket RP-208: The credentials vault for SnackLoop, our vending-machine restock planner, locked during last night's rotation job and the route-optimizer service can no longer fetch depot inventory tokens. Release manager: hold the 4.2 cut until this is cleared, since the migration script needs vault write access. Unsealing requires two operators; Darvik has already confirmed his share. Enter the recovery passphrase below to complete the unseal.

unlock words, hahaf-fajeg: quenmir-belius

MEMO — Currency Hedging, Verrow Instruments. For the incoming director: we elected to hedge 70% of projected krona exposure through Q2 via forward contracts, after the Halden plant's invoicing shifted earlier than modeled. Treasury reviewed three counterparty quotes; the board ratified the middle option. Context on the strategic reasoning follows below.

management briefing: Gilionox Partners plans to raise the Gordor list price by 8.2 percent in February. The pricing group signed off on a budget of $314.1 million for Project Sorwyn. The renewal with Holathek Partners closes at $13.1 million a year, 39.3 percent below the last contract. Project Rusath slips by a full year because of the audit delay.

# Wrenfield environments

Wrenfield calls the upstream Tallowgate pricing API from all three environments. A circuit breaker wraps every call: it opens after consecutive failures, serves cached prices while open, and half-opens on a timer. Dev uses aggressive thresholds to surface flakiness early; staging mirrors prod. Reviewers: any change to breaker thresholds needs sign-off from the platform lead, and the cached-price TTL must stay shorter than the open interval. Production currently runs with the following settings.

config for bahop-baduf:
[kasion]
team = lamath
access_code = ac_d807e5
host = kasion.paliqcloud.corp
port = 4000
owner = julix.tamvan
peer = frair.qorvelsoft.local